RtlCreateSecurityDescriptorRelative function (ntifs.h)

The RtlCreateSecurityDescriptorRelative routine initializes a new security descriptor in self-relative format. On return, the security descriptor is initialized with no system ACL (SACL), no discretionary ACL (DACL), no owner, no primary group, and all control flags set to zero.

Syntax

NTSYSAPI NTSTATUS RtlCreateSecurityDescriptorRelative(
  [out] PISECURITY_DESCRIPTOR_RELATIVE SecurityDescriptor,
  [in]  ULONG                          Revision
);

Parameters

[out] SecurityDescriptor

Pointer to a caller-allocated buffer, which must be at least sizeof(SECURITY_DESCRIPTOR_RELATIVE), to receive the initialized security descriptor.

[in] Revision

Revision level to assign to the security descriptor. This parameter must be SECURITY_DESCRIPTOR_REVISION.

Return value

RtlCreateSecurityDescriptorRelative can return one of the following:

Return code Description
STATUS_SUCCESS
The call completed successfully.
STATUS_UNKNOWN_REVISION
The given Revision is not known or is not supported.

Remarks

In effect, a successful call to this routine initializes a security descriptor without security constraints.

Requirements

Requirement Value
Minimum supported client Windows 2000
Target Platform Desktop
Header ntifs.h (include Ntifs.h)
Library NtosKrnl.lib
DLL NtosKrnl.exe
IRQL PASSIVE_LEVEL
